Barceloneta

A former fishermen's quarter of narrow blocks by the sea, known for seafood and city beaches.

Built in the eighteenth century to rehouse residents displaced by the new citadel, Barceloneta is a tight triangle of narrow blocks pressed against the sea. It keeps the identity of a fishermen's quarter, with laundry across the façades, vermouth bars and a deep tradition of seafood and rice cooked plainly and well. The long promenade and city beaches run along one edge, busy in summer and bracing the rest of the year. For all the visitors, the daily life of the barri still turns on its market, its squares and the sea at the end of every street.
